Sunday, August 30th, 2009 2:20 p.m. est.

New York Mets (58-72) at Chicago Cubs (65-62)
(R) Nelson Figueroa (1-3) vs. (R) Carlos Zambrano (7-5)

New York's Nelson Figueroa (1-3, 5.40) is 0-3 with a 7.11 ERA in his last three starts. The Mets are 0-5 in the right-hander's last 5 starts. Figueroa is 0-3 with a 5.60 ERA in four career starts versus the Cubs

Chicago's Carlos Zambrano (7-5, 3.80 ERA) is 0-1 with a 6.28 ERA in his last three starts The Cubs are 5-1 in right-hander's last 6 starts. Zambrano is 4-1 with a 3.76 ERA in seven starts versus the Mets.

The struggling Mets have dropped seven of their last eight games, including Saturday's, 11-4 trouncing by the Cubs. Let's take Chicago again tonight against the Mets in the Windy City. The Cubs have won six of the last eight meetings against the Mets and the last four at Wrigley Field. Chicago is 5-1 in Zambrano's last 6 starts versus the Mets.

Chicago Cubs -270
